November 7, 2023 NLC, TUC Summon Extraordinary NEC Meeting Over Wednesday Strike

In preparation for the nationwide strike scheduled for Wednesday, the Nigeria Labour Congress (NLC) and the Trade Union Congress (TUC) have called for an extraordinary National Executive Council (NEC) meeting.

During this meeting, organized labour will assess the planned strike's details, considering recent events such as the attack on NLC's National President, Joe Ajaero. Additionally, they will review the Memorandum of Understanding signed between the Federal Government and Organized Labor on October 2, 2023, in response to the fuel subsidy removal.

Tommy Etim, TUC's National Vice President, announced this on Tuesday. Last week, the organised labour issued a five-day ultimatum before their protest following the arrest of Joe Ajaero in Owerri, Imo State.

Their demands include the redeployment of the state's police commissioner and the arrest and prosecution of the governor's aide allegedly involved in the attack. If their demands are not met within five days, the unions have threatened to strike nationwide. Ajaero's arrest by the police occurred in advance of the state-wide protest in Imo.
